Faraday Museum. Dedicated to the life and work of the pioneering scientist Michael Faraday, this museum is housed within the historic Royal Institution in London. It preserves and displays the very laboratories where Faraday conducted his revolutionary experiments on electromagnetism and electrochemistry. The museum serves as a monument to his legacy and the broader history of scientific discovery at the institution.

History

The museum's origins are intrinsically linked to the history of The Royal Institution, founded in 1799 by Count Rumford. The iconic building on Albemarle Street became the site of Faraday's entire career, from his appointment as Humphry Davy's assistant in 1813 to his own groundbreaking research. Following Faraday's death in 1867, his laboratory was largely preserved. The museum was formally established in 1973 to protect this historic space and commemorate his immense contributions. Key figures in its development included later directors of the Royal Institution and historians of science who recognized the site's unique importance. Its creation coincided with a growing public interest in the history of science and the preservation of scientific heritage.

Collections and exhibits

The core collection centers on the meticulously preserved Christmas Lecture theatre and Faraday's own magnetic laboratory. The most significant artifacts are the original apparatus used in his experiments, including his first electric motor, induction ring, and equipment related to the discovery of benzene. The museum also holds personal effects, such as his notebooks and correspondence with contemporaries like John Tyndall and James Clerk Maxwell. Other exhibits detail the work of other illustrious scientists associated with the Royal Institution, including Humphry Davy, John Dalton, and William Henry Bragg. A highlight is the display related to the famous Royal Institution Christmas Lectures, a series Faraday himself helped popularize.

Location and architecture

The museum is situated within the Royal Institution's Grade I listed building at 21 Albemarle Street in the affluent district of Mayfair. The structure, designed in the Georgian style by architect John Nash, features a distinctive porticoed entrance. The interior retains much of its early 19th-century character, with the iconic lecture theatre—famously depicted in lectures by Humphry Davy and Faraday—being an architectural highlight. The preserved laboratory spaces, located in the building's basement, offer an authentic glimpse into the working conditions of a Victorian scientist. The building's location places it near other cultural landmarks like The Royal Academy of Arts and Burlington House.

Significance and legacy

The Faraday Museum is of exceptional significance as the world's only surviving example of a major research laboratory from the early 19th century. It provides an unparalleled tangible connection to the birth of electrical engineering and modern physics. The site is where key concepts like the electromagnetic field were first demonstrated, work that directly inspired the theoretical syntheses of James Clerk Maxwell. Its preservation underscores the importance of scientific heritage and the role of institutions in fostering discovery.
